XC9235A11DER-G Description
XC9235A11DER-G Description
The XC9235A11DER-G is a high-performance DC switching voltage regulator designed by Torex Semiconductor Ltd. This device is part of the XC9235 series and is specifically tailored for applications requiring a fixed output voltage of 1.1V and an output current capability of 600mA. The regulator operates efficiently within an input voltage range of 2V to 6V, making it suitable for a wide range of power supply applications. The XC9235A11DER-G employs a buck topology with a switching frequency of 3MHz, ensuring high efficiency and minimal power loss. Its synchronous rectification feature further enhances performance by reducing power dissipation and improving overall efficiency.
XC9235A11DER-G Features
- Fixed Output Voltage: The XC9235A11DER-G provides a stable output voltage of 1.1V, ensuring consistent power delivery to sensitive electronic components.
- High Efficiency: With a 3MHz switching frequency and synchronous rectification, this regulator achieves high efficiency, reducing heat generation and improving power conversion.
- Wide Input Voltage Range: The regulator operates efficiently within an input voltage range of 2V to 6V, making it versatile for various power supply designs.
- High Output Current: Capable of delivering up to 600mA, the XC9235A11DER-G can power demanding applications without compromising performance.
- Positive Output Configuration: The regulator offers a positive output configuration, suitable for most electronic systems.
- Compliance and Reliability: The XC9235A11DER-G is REACH unaffected and RoHS3 compliant, ensuring environmental sustainability and regulatory compliance. It also has a moisture sensitivity level (MSL) of 1, making it suitable for a wide range of manufacturing processes.
- Surface Mount Technology: The regulator is designed for surface mount applications, enhancing board density and facilitating automated assembly processes.
- Packaging: Available in a tape and reel (TR) package, the XC9235A11DER-G is ideal for mass production and easy handling in manufacturing environments.
